Aam Panna/Panha (Raw Mango beverage)
Aam Panna used to be a staple drink in our house in the scorching Nagpur summer. It is very rehydrating with tons of water, salt and sugar!
Servings: 2
Calories: 148kcal
Ingredients
- 1 raw unripe mango
- 1/4 cup (59.15 g) jaggery or sugar.
- 1/4 tsp (0.25 tsp) salt or to taste
- 1/2 teaspoon (0.5 teaspoon) black salt or chaat masala to taste
- 1/4 teaspoon (0.25 teaspoon) black p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on (0.25 teaspoon) cardamom powder or cumin powder
- 1 mint leaf optional
- 1-2 teaspoon (1 teaspoon) lemon juice optional
- 3-4 cups (750 ml) water
Instructions
- Peel and cube the mango and pressure cook with little water for 2-3 whistles.
- Once cooled, blend the mango in a blender to make puree.
- Add grated jaggery or sugar, salt, black pepper, black salt and blend again.
- For variation in taste, add cardamom powder Or cumin powder but not both.
- Add the rest of the water and crushed/chopped mint leaf and mix well.
- Add lemon juice if needed. I used lemon juice because my mango was semi-ripe and not sour enough.
- If the pulp is bothersome, then strain the drink before serving!
- Chill and serve with ice cubes!
